Important Changes in Flexible Work Arrangements – Singapore

In Singapore, significant changes regarding Flexible Work Arrangements (FWAs) will come into effect starting December 1, 2024. The new Tripartite Guidelines on Flexible Work Arrangement Requests introduce mandatory processes for employees to formally request flexible work options such as remote work, flexible hours, or job-sharing. Understanding the 2024 Changes to Employer National Insurance Contributions – UK

The UK government’s Autumn Budget 2024 introduced significant changes to employer National Insurance (NI) contributions. These adjustments, taking effect from 6 April 2025, will impact businesses across the UK. Here’s an easy-to-understand breakdown of what’s changing and what it means for employers. Major Worker-Friendly Reforms in Effect in Mexico for 2024 and what to watch out for.

Mexico has made significant strides in labor law reform, benefiting workers with important protections and benefits that came into force in 2024. Challenges of Employer of Record (EOR) Services in Argentina Amid Economic Volatility and Currency Fluctuations

Argentina is known for its rich culture, talented workforce, and strategic location in Latin America, making it an attractive destination for global companies looking to expand. However, the country’s volatile economic environment, marked by high inflation and extreme fluctuations in foreign exchange (FX) rates, has created significant challenges for businesses. Understanding Medical Benefits and Vacation Entitlements Across Canadian Provinces: What Employers Need to Know

When expanding your business into Canada, it’s crucial to understand that mandatory benefits such as vacation and medical benefits vary across provinces. Unlike a one-size-fits-all approach, each province has its own regulations that can impact your employee benefits package, and your compliance obligations as an employer.
